Israeli Salad

Yields: 5 servings

Ingredients
- 6 cucumbers, diced
- 4 roma (plum) tomatoes, seeded and diced
- 1/2 medium red onion, finely diced
- 1 red bell pepper, seeded and diced
- 1/2 c crumbled feta or goat cheese
- 1/3 cup chopped garlic
- 1 cup chopped fresh parsley
- 1/2 cup minced fresh mint leaves
- 1/2 cup olive oil
- 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
- 1 tablespoon salt
- 1 tablespoon ground black pepper

Directions

1. Toss the cucumbers, tomatoes, onions, bell pepper, garlic, parsley, and mint together in a bowl.
2. Drizzle the olive oil and lemon juice over the salad and toss to coat.
Season with salt and pepper to serve.
